+ /**
+ * @inheritdoc
+ * @asn ASN.1 schema
+ * ```asn
+ * Holder ::= SEQUENCE {
+ * baseCertificateID [0] IssuerSerial OPTIONAL,
+ * -- the issuer and serial number of
+ * -- the holder's Public Key Certificate
+ * entityName [1] GeneralNames OPTIONAL,
+ * -- the name of the claimant or role
+ * objectDigestInfo [2] ObjectDigestInfo OPTIONAL
+ * -- used to directly authenticate the holder,
+ * -- for example, an executable
+ * }
+ *```
+ */
